It's Raining Babies In Physics Class

Helen Beard, a tourist from England, who was vacationing in the posh environment of an Econo Lodge in Orlando, Florida, is being regarded as “an angel sent from Heaven” for catching a toddler who fell from the fourth floor balcony. The two year old, Jah-Nea Myles, didn’t have a single scratch or bruise even after […]

Science: Making the Impossible still more Impossibler

I’m a scientist. And you know what? So are you. You see, the heavy lifting of being a scientist isn’t in proving something as fact, most science isn’t fact. Or in discovering something new, you know how hard that shit is? Most of the stuff around you’s probably been discovered by somebody already. No, what […]